World Cup ST - Slovakia
Spisska Nova Ves, Slovakia

Date: 10 February 2005

SPISSKA NOVA VES, Slovakia (Feb. 10, 2005) – Apolo Anton Ohno gave the U.S. Short Track Speedskating team another gold medal in the World Cup circuit Thursday at World Cup 6 in Slovakia.

 

Ohno (Seattle, Wash.) won the gold medal in the 1500-meters with a 2 minute 15.353 finish time. Steve Robillard (CAN) took home the silver in 2:15.740, followed by teammate Francois Louis Tramblay in 2:15.855.

 

Rusty Smith (Long Beach, Calif.) advanced to the semi-finals in the 1500-meters and finished fourth in his heat, which was not fast enough to advance to the finals.

 

Michael Kooreman (Grand Rapids, Mich.) advanced out of the preliminaries to the heats where he finished fifth in his heat in 2:24.488.

 

Smith finished 11th and Kooreman 27th overall in the 1500-meters

 

Jordan Malone (Denton, Tex.) joined Ohno, Smith and Kooreman for the men’s 5000-meters relay. The U.S. men advanced to the quarterfinals where they will skate against Beguim, Korea and the Netherlands.

 

Allison Baver (Sinking Spring, Penn.) and Hyo-Jung Kim (Fullerton, Calif.) both advanced to the semi-finals in the ladies’ 1500-meters. Baver finished third in her heat in 2:30.811. She barely missed a spot to advance to the finals. Meanwhile, Kim finished fifth in her heat in 2:33.962.

 

Kristen Biondo (Broadview Heights, Oh.) also competed in the 1500-meters where she finished third in her heat in 2:40.704.

 

Baver finished seventh, Kim 13th and Biondo 24th  overall in the 1500-meters

 

Kira Fling (Winnetka, Ill.) joined Baver, Kim and Biondo for the ladies’ 3000-meters relay. Team U.S. advanced to the semi-finals after a tough heat against China and Korea. The U.S. ladies finished third in the heat in 4:26.733. They will face China, France and the Netherlands in the semi-finals.
